43 The Royal Canadian Legion MANITOBA & NORTHWESTERN ONTARIO COMMAND www.mbnwo.ca BADGER, Gerald WWII Gerald was born in 1923 in Shoal Lake, Manitoba, to Roy, a World War I Veteran, and Elizabeth Badger. He joined up in Winnipeg and was sent overseas with the Queen’s Own Cameron Highlanders. Upon returning home in 1945, he married Olive Chegwin and they had two children, Ken and Sharon. Unfortunately, Ken died in a tragic farm accident in 1978, leaving behind a wife, Wilma, and a daughter, Karla. Sharon, a nurse, married Ron Zuk in Winnipeg and they had a son, Cory. Gerald worked hard all his life being active in the community, curling, and The Royal Canadian Legion Shoal Lake Branch. After moving into a new home in town in 2000, Gerald sadly passed away on December 24 of that year. Olive lived a full life in Shoal Lake and passed away in June 2021, at the age of 92. Gerald also had two sisters, Jean and Edna. He was one of a long line of patriotic Canadians in the Badger family of Shoal Lake who served in the armed forces overseas in both world wars and Korea. BAILEY, Thomas A. SPECIAL DUTY AREA & PEACETIME Thomas was born in Edmonton, Alberta in 1944. He enlisted in the Naval Air and served on HMCS Algonquin, HMCSYukon, HMCS Bonaventure, V5880, CFB Shearwater, CFB Ottawa, CFB Winnipeg, CFB Trenton and VT406 in Canada, England, the High Seas (Atlantic and Pacific). He also served in Rwanda. Thomas received the CD. BAKER, Clara Bessie Clara was born in Saskatoon on April 14, 1932.
